Output efef8921239c0cb5ceb32e576b183dae6ed2e7b2598f3e2e03d934f94fdefb03:0

value
666914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d11a9197b5b417059440e3db02bcd9be410b0b7 OP_EQUAL
address
38iX7PdB1DpXtwVJ7dKTUu2xPTXsspsCye
transaction
efef8921239c0cb5ceb32e576b183dae6ed2e7b2598f3e2e03d934f94fdefb03
spent
true